How to Explore or Invest in Mount Strong
If you’re visiting, buying property, or exploring Mount Strong, consider these key points:
-
Determine Purpose
Decide whether you’re visiting for tourism, recreation, property purchase, or investment.
-
Assess Accessibility
Check road conditions, public transport availability, and proximity to nearby towns or services.
-
Evaluate Land Use
Understand zoning, agricultural potential, or conservation restrictions before investing or planning development.
-
Property Size & Features
For rural properties, consider acreage, slope, water access, and soil quality.
-
Local Amenities
Consider nearby schools, shops, and medical services if looking to live long-term.
-
Recreational Opportunities
Identify trails, lookout points, and other outdoor activities to maximise lifestyle benefits.
-
Budget & Regulations
Factor in costs for land acquisition, maintenance, and compliance with local council regulations.
